我正在使用 Google Chrome,想即时删除当前会话数据。我可以在 Firefox 上使用 Web 开发人员扩展程序执行此操作,但 Chrome 的 Webdev 扩展程序中似乎没有相同的选项。那么我该怎么做呢?
我意识到会话数据存储在服务器端,并通过 cookie 在浏览器中进行跟踪。所以实际上,我认为我想要做的是删除设置为在会话生命周期内有效的 cookie。有没有办法在 Chrome 中做到这一点?“删除浏览数据”允许我删除特定时间段内(例如,过去一小时)的所有 cookie,但这可能会删除网站上我不想删除的其他 cookie。我只想删除用于跟踪我当前会话的 cookie。
更清楚的是:在安装了 Web 程序员扩展的 Firefox 中,我可以登录网站,选择“清除会话 cookie”,这样只会删除 PHPSESSID cookie。但是,该域的其他 cookie 不会被删除或以其他方式改变。我希望能够在 Chrome 中实现完全相同的功能。
谢谢大家……
答案1
为了清楚起见:您希望能够仅删除特定站点的 cookie 或者甚至仅删除给定站点的单个 cookie,对吗?
有一些扩展可以让你做这样的事情。
如果你只想删除当前标签页中打开的网站的所有 Cookie,请查看删除网站的 Cookies。
如果您需要更多选项,例如编辑、删除某个网站的某些 cookie,编辑此Cookie可能是您的扩展。您将获得当前站点的所有 cookie 的菜单:
答案2
我不知道这是否是您想要的,但无论如何,chrome 中内置了类似的功能:
Right-click -> Inspect element
。
如果还没有,请转到资源选项卡并启用跟踪。
现在向下滚动左侧边栏,直到你看到cookies
,在它下面点击你的域名,然后删除一个只right-click
在其名称上的 cookie,然后delete
答案3
您可以在 Chrome 中使用以下步骤:
- 点击
F12
或打开上下文菜单(右键单击),然后选择“检查元素” - 转到
Application
标签 - 在右侧边栏菜单中,转到
Application > Clear storage
- 取消勾选所有但
Local and session storage
- 滚动到最下方并点击
Clear site data
希望能帮助到你
答案4
你尝试下载了吗Chrome 网页开发者?
如果您转到弹出窗口的 cookie 部分,您可以有选择地仅删除“会话 Cookie”。